    "supporting_data": "The ETF uses physical replication for its core strategy (as confirmed in the factsheet) and derivatives only for currency hedging, which is a common and transparent practice in ETFs. The index it tracks is complex due to its ESG screening and rules-based methodology, but this does not inherently make the ETF complex under MiFID II. The fund does not use leverage, inverse strategies, or synthetic replication. The risk profile is clearly communicated, and the fund is UCITS-compliant, indicating it meets regulatory standards for retail investor suitability. The primary complexity factors are the ESG screening and currency hedging, but these are standard for many ETFs and do not trigger a 'complex' classification under MiFID II.",
